Transaction 5577d961ed177db3135162074235f74f141ba01d4ab17394ec3f8e04fe44d6aa
1 Input
1 Output
-
5577d961ed177db3135162074235f74f141ba01d4ab17394ec3f8e04fe44d6aa:0
- value
- 293326
- script pubkey
- OP_0 OP_PUSHBYTES_20 e86a364844a21e8198180d4ba084215bb478255d
- address
- bc1qap4rvjzy5g0grxqcp496pppptw68sf2a08nyjp